Abstract | Recreation Management faculty developed an alternative online experience in place of the internship in response to two conditions created by the pandemic: (1) uncertainty of students being able to obtain internships; and (2) student safety. The vision was to have students build and practice problem solving skills, inspire innovation as well as be mentored by recreation professionals in the field. This brief provides an overview of the faculty team approach to designing a course within six weeks to be a quality online experience as an alternative to the traditional internship. (As Provided). |
